From what I can tell it is a different bug. Reasons: 1) It happens on not just extended selection but using cut and paste as well. 2) The result is that the conditional formatting gets a new rule for each row. I'll try to explain #2 a little more because it warrants a better explanation. If you have rows 1-10, with column E having conditional formatting. The rule is set up for E1:E10. Nice and clean. Now you copy rows 4-5 and insert the copies into rows 7-8. Now you have Rows 1-12 in total. Instead of LO Calc extending the conditional formatting rule to E1:E12, it will create multiple rules.
